Job Description Are you passionate about creating memorable experiences for both adults and children? Join our team as an Resort Experience Host where you’ll be responsible for curating engaging activities and ensuring guests have an unforgettable stay. As a Resort Experience Host, you will: Conduct a diverse range of activities for both adults and children.
Actively participate in all special events to elevate guest experiences.
Propose and develop ongoing activity ideas to enrich guest stays.
Maintain a detailed daily log and track guest participation.
Manage monetary transactions and uphold accounting procedures.
Perform duties equivalent to an Activities Attendant when required.
Utilize computer skills for equipment check-outs to resort guests.
Enforce safety regulations and guidelines for guest welfare.
Keep the Activities Center, boat dock, and surrounding areas clean and organized.

Qualifications High school diploma or general education degree (GED) or six months to a year related exper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ience.
Strong interpersonal skills to collaborate effectively with others.
The employee must regularly lift and/or move up to 50 pounds.
